Aboriginal history of UNSW

UNSW is located on unceded territory, and we recognise the Traditional Owners of the lands where each campus of UNSW is situated. This timeline of Australian history helps us understand the impact of laws and policies upon the lives of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ander peoples.

UNSW through the decades

Our history tells the story of a University forged by a commitment to discovery, creativity and challenging the status quo. We chronicle milestones from UNSW’s earliest foundations in 1949, and celebrate trailblazers such as our first international student in 1950, our first female graduate in 1952, and Australia’s first Indigenous law graduate in 1976 — to name just a few.

Our University has since been shaped by the addition of new schools, centres and institutes, by changes to the physical campus and strategic planning processes. Today UNSW is building a legacy of transformative and positive impact.

  • 47 schools providing world-class education.
  • 7 faculties - Arts, Design & Architecture; Business; Engineering; Law & Justice; Medicine & Health; Science; UNSW Canberra.
  • 4 main campuses - Kensington, Paddington, Sydney CBD, Canberra
  • 53 centres & institutes including internal and external entities

Our rankings
UNSW is consistently placed within the top 50 world rankings and rank 44th in the 2021 QS Global University Rankings. UNSW Business School has the #1 online MBA program in the country, while the Australian Research Council's latest assessment found that our business research "well above world standard" in fields of Economics and Commerce. 

2023 rankings
1st in Australia and 21st worldwide for Accounting and Finance (QS World University Rankings by Subject)
1st in Sydney, 2nd in Australia and 42nd worldwide for Business and Management Studies (QS World University Rankings by Subject)
1st in Sydney, 4th in Australia and 42nd worldwide for Economics and Econometrics (QS World University Rankings by Subject)
